Job Duties

  • create fresh and healthy menus using locally sourced seasonal ingredients
  • procurement of food supplies and kitchen equipment including organization of inventories and approve the quality of all foods received
  • consult with individuals scheduling events for the dining room to determine number of guests menus serving arrangements seating etc
  • resourceful in understanding that menus must be tailored to specific dietary needs
  • presentation is an important component of the meal and should be of fine-dining quality
  • interview select and hire and train kitchen personnel
  • maintain relationships with local and regional food purveyors
  • produce and maintain the highest food quality and operating procedures
  • analyze the workplace and implement policies to assure the highest health hygiene sanitation safety and food storage standards
  • inventory management shop order and acquire food supplies and any necessary equipment for the kitchen
  • plan schedule and adjust hours of work and specific responsibilities among employees
  • monitor and approve time and attendance for kitchen employees
  • perform other job related duties as required
